Isco wants Chelsea star included in deal before agreeing to Manchester City transfer

Premier League Champions elect Manchester City will have to bid for Alvaro Morata at Chelsea if they want to win the signature of Real Madrid‘s Isco according to Diario Gol in Spain, via the Express.

Real’s attacking midfielder wants Pep Guardiola to secure Morata at a cost of £70m during this summer as he has suffered under the Italian Manager. The Spanish duo has been close friends are ready to rekindle their relationship in Madrid by playing alongside each other in England. Isco is willing to move out of the Spanish capital as he believes he can make a great future out of Madrid.

The 25-year-old has not been a secure regular starter in Madrid, but has made 37 appearances this season although he is not very satisfied and plans to exit Zinedine Zidane’s side to acquire a significant squad status in another club.

League leaders Man City are very eager to land Isco but reports has it the player has an eye a move to England, but will only be part of City, if ex-Madrid team mate Morata joins him at Ethiad.

Blues front man Morata has been out of form lately although he grabbed seven goals to his name in his first seven appearances in both Premier and champions League. But he is currently under intense criticisms after 11-game goal drought.
